I love you but she wants me

 

My wild mistress is calling me

Persistently and ceaselessly

I have no choice I am compelled.

The sea witch has me held bespelled.

I got to know her as a boy

I know the wilesshe can employ

I know too well she can destroy.

As longs as the tides ebb and flow.

When she calls me I have to go.

I love and hate her equally

I can’t pretend I do not know

 that she will never set me free.

Ashore I miss her constantly

 afloat is where I want to be.
